If there were any doubts about the presence of Jannik Sinner at the Masters 1000 in Monte Carlo 2026, they have been dispelled thanks to the announcement that he will play doubles with Zizou Bergs. This means that the Italian tennis player will be present in the Monegasque capital with the mission of continuing to narrow the gap in points with Carlos Alcaraz in the battle for the number one spot, as the Spaniard is defending his title and Sinner did not play last year due to suspension.
World No. 2 Jannik Sinner is playing doubles once again, this time at ATP 1000 Monte Carlo with No. 45 Zizou Bergs.
